A consistent lesson gleaned from almost every lecture I attend is: READ YOUR BOOKS.

I’ll return from these lectures, immediately begin searching through my library and invariably discover much of this great material was already in my possession!

We all know there’s good stuff hidden throughout the works of Hilliard, Stanyon and Tarbell. I thought it would be interesting to take a look at some titles that aren’t always top of mind and have been sitting on my shelves for years without even a glance - to my disadvantage. Hopefully, we can all learn from my mistakes…

Under the Hat - Episode Seven with Ken Scott

In this latest episode David Peck and Ken Scott, the former president of the International Brotherhood of Magicians, talks about lessons learned in his role, developing a creative eye, second families, mystery and wonder, improv comedy, lobby jamming and finding an inner circle you can trust.

Under the Hat - Episode Six with Steve Cohen

In this latest episode of Under the Hat, Steve Cohen talks about his new book Max Malini: King of Magicians, Magician of Kings, magic that lingers, long cons, reverse engineering, high hanging fruit, Vernon, seeing your audience as emissaries, psychological layers, why people are interested in people and how every effect should be a closer.
